The Challenges of Converting Leads in Post-Construction Cleaning
Post-construction cleaning businesses face a critical hurdle: converting website visitors into booked jobs. Research shows 38% of contractors prioritize vendors with online quote capabilities, yet many websites still fail to provide instant pricing tools that match the industry's project-based pricing model where Rough Clean costs $0.10–$0.30/sq. ft. and Final Clean runs $0.30–$0.75/sq. ft. source. Without clear service area mapping and transparent cost estimates, high-intent leads bounce immediately—especially since 58% of internet traffic now comes from mobile devices requiring seamless booking forms source.
The consequences extend beyond lost leads. Studies reveal that without explicit service area coverage displayed upfront, contractors miss opportunities with nearby clients ready to hire, while inconsistent pricing communication erodes trust in a niche where gross margins sit at 30–50% before overhead source. Industry leaders like The Cleaning Authority emphasize that service pages must explain not just what’s offered but why it matters—like detailing how their three-phase approach (Rough Clean for debris removal, Specialty Clean for deep functional area cleaning, and Final Clean for touch-ups) prevents costly rework during renovations source. This education directly addresses contractor pain points around OSHA compliance and hazardous material disposal that dominate local search queries.
Compounding the issue, 60% of contractors choose partners based on reliability and quality—not lowest price—making website trust signals non-negotiable source. Yet many sites neglect certifications like IICRC accreditation or EPA-approved disinfectant usage that reassure commercial clients. Meanwhile, ServiceMonster’s analysis confirms that websites featuring client testimonials about saved costs ("How We Saved [Builder Name] $2,000") and emergency response guarantees convert 25% better, especially when paired with dynamic service area maps showing real-time coverage source.
